Government as a Platform for Progress: HHS's Open Government Plan

One of the first actions President Obama took after taking office was to direct federal agencies to find new ways to increase transparency, collaboration and public engagement. Since then, one of our top priorities at HHS has been to make our Department more open and accountable to the people we serve. 

With the publication of our fourth HHS Open Government Plan, we're building on our past performance in making government more transparent to the public and engaging in new ways of collaborating and partnering with our stakeholders.
